VFX Production
VFX artists often work with complex 3D renders, simulations, and compositing tasks that demand significant computational resources. The Mac Studio M2 Ultra excels in this area due to its high-performance GPU and CPU, allowing for faster rendering times and smoother previews. It is particularly suitable for:
- 3D modeling and rendering in software like Cinema 4D, Maya, or Blender
- Simulating physics-based effects such as explosions, smoke, and fluid dynamics
- Compositing high-resolution footage with multiple layers and effects
- Real-time playback of complex visual effects sequences
Color Grading
Color grading requires precise processing and real-time feedback to achieve the desired aesthetic. The Mac Studio M2 Ultra’s advanced GPU and high memory capacity make it ideal for colorists working with high-resolution footage and complex color workflows. Use cases include:
- Processing 4K, 6K, or higher resolution footage in DaVinci Resolve or Final Cut Pro
- Applying advanced color correction and grading effects
- Managing large LUTs and color profiles efficiently
- Real-time playback and adjustments without lag
Motion Graphics
Motion graphics artists benefit from the Mac Studio M2 Ultra’s ability to handle intensive rendering and real-time previews. Its robust hardware supports complex animations, particle effects, and detailed compositions. Ideal applications include:
- Creating animated titles, lower thirds, and infographics in After Effects or Motion
- Rendering high-resolution animations with intricate effects
- Working on multi-layered compositions with extensive effects
- Real-time playback of complex motion graphics sequences
